Nottingham University Hospitals (NUH) have deployed Nervecentre’s electronic prescribing and medicines administration (EPMA) solution to improve safety, advance its digital maturity, and provide real-time insight into prescribing activities.

As part of the progressive EPR programme roll-out with Nervecentre, University Hospitals of Leicester NHS Trust (UHL) have successfully deployed Nervecentre Order Comms across their three large hospitals.

Nervecentre has been awarded a place on a framework agreement with Digital Health and Care Wales to provide an electronic platform for prescriptions, medicines reconciliation and administration that will be used in hospitals across Wales.

Luton & Dunstable University (L&D) have successfully implemented Nervecentre’s closed-loop Electronic Prescribing and Medicines Administration solution.
